WebScript migrations can be used for a number of tasks such as: Triggering execution of a 3rd party application as part of the migrations (such as a batch upload tool) Cleaning up local … WebAlways Script Naming. Always change scripts are executed with every run of schemachange. This is an addition to the implementation of Flyway Versioned Migrations. The script name must following pattern: A__Some_description.sql. e.g. A__add_user.sql; A__assign_roles.sql; This type of change script is useful for an environment set up after …
Flyway: Naming Patterns Matter Redgate
WebApr 21, 2024 · Finally, I provide an example of an idempotent SQL script that adds or updates extended properties for every table, which you can run as a callback script when running Flyway migrate. The uncontrolled hotfix. There will inevitably come a time in the deployment of a Flyway-managed database, where things get in a muddle. WebJan 20, 2024 · ├── boot-flyway-v1 - 1.0.0 version of the app with v1 of the schema ├── boot-flyway-v2 - 2.0.0 version of the app with v2 of the schema (backward-compatible - app can be rolled back) ├── boot-flyway-v2-bad - 2.0.0.BAD version of the app with v2bad of the schema (backward-incompatible - app cannot be rolled back) ├── boot ... shrubby vegetation
Adding Test Data to Databases During Flyway Migrations
WebSep 30, 2024 · Flyway Desktop provides a GUI for working with Flyway, the leading database migrations framework for versioning and automating changes for more than 20 … WebAug 25, 2024 · This is a parameter of the Flyway migrate command, telling it that the location (s) of the files it is to run. filesystem refers to the filesystem on the Docker container. This can be a list of locations, comma-separated and case-sensitive. Even if you store your files into multiple locations, Flyway still executes them in version order. Webflyway-commandline-6.4.2-windows-x64.zip. Flyway 是一款开源的数据库版本管理工具,它更倾向于规约优于配置的方式。. Flyway 可以独立于应用实现管理并跟踪数据库变更,支持数据库版本自动升级,并且有一套默认的规约,不需要复杂的配置,Migrations 可以写成 … theory clothing for men